GuiaLab05.docx.pdf

download GuiaLab05.docx.pdf

of 2

Transcript of GuiaLab05.docx.pdf

  • INGENIERIA DE SISTEMAS

    1

    GUIA DE LABORATORIO N 05 Escuela Profesional Ingeniera de Sistemas Asignatura FUNDAMENTOS DE

    PROGRAMACION

    Seccin y Turno I CICLO Semestre Acadmico 2015-I

    Docente Fecha

    PRIMERA UNIDAD: CONCEPTOS FUNDAMENTALES DE PROGRAMACION, TIPOS DE DATOS, VARIABLES Y OPERADORES, ESTRUCTURAS LOGICAS DE CONTROL SEMANA 05: ESTRUCTURA LGICA DE CONTROL REPETITIVA PARA

    I. OBJETIVOS

    Luego de concluida esta sesin, el estudiante podr construir algoritmos empleando

    estructuras de control repetitivas.

    II. EQUIPOS Y MATERIALES

    - Computadora personal

    - Gua de Laboratorio

    III. METODOLOGIA

    - Discusin de la importancia del laboratorio a realizar.

    - Solucin de Ejercicios propuestos.

  • INGENIERIA DE SISTEMAS

    2

    IV. ACTIVIDADES

    DESARROLLE LOS ALGORITMOS (DIAGRAMA DE FLUJO, PSEUDOCODIGO Y DIAGRAMA NS) Y

    EL CDIGO EN JAVA, DE LOS SIGUIENTES EJERCICIOS

    1. Obtener la suma de los 50 primeros nmeros naturales enteros positivos.

    2. Ingresar un nmero por teclado e identificar si es nmero primo o no.

    3. Dado cuatro notas de un estudiante, eliminar la menor y calcular el promedio de las tres

    notas restantes.

    4. Hallar cuntos trminos hay en la progresin aritmtica mostrada a continuacin. Hallar la

    suma de los trminos:

    5, 8, 11,14,17,20,23, n

    5. Calcular la suma de los n primeros nmeros enteros desde el nmero 8.

    6. Calcular la suma de cuadrado y la suma de cubos de los N primeros nmeros naturales

    7. Calcular el factorial de un nmero entero de acuerdo a la siguiente frmula:

    Factorial de N = 1 * 2 * 3* 4 *.* (N - 1) * N

    8. Leer el nombre, edad y sueldo de diez trabajadores, calcular el promedio de los sueldos y

    reportar a cunto asciende el sueldo ms alto.

    9. Al final de un curso se desea saber cul es la mayor nota promedio as como el nombre del

    alumno que la obtuvo. Se sabe que este ao entraron 75 alumnos y que todos tienen 3

    asignaturas.

    10. Una empresa almacena los datos de N empleados, para esto, en un proceso repetitivo se

    ingresa el sexo y el salario de cada empleado. Se pide calcular:

    a. La cantidad de personas que ganan ms de 700 al mes.

    b. El promedio de salarios

    c. El porcentaje de mujeres que trabajan en esa empresa.

    d. El porcentaje de varones que trabajan en esa empresa.